> This patch fixes the following Ecc reported error:
> Variable name does not follow the rules:
> 1. First character should be upper case
> 2. Must contain lower case characters
> 3. No white space characters
> 4. Global variable name must start with a 'g'
>
> Indeed, according to the EDK II C Coding Standards
> Specification, s5.6.2.2 "Enumerated Types" and
> s4.3.4 Function and Data Names, elements of an
> enumerated type shoud be a mixed upper- and
> lower-case text.
>
> A max element is also added, as adviced by
> s5.6.2.2.3 of the same document.

Hello Pierre,
I take it the E... prefix is for Enum? I don't think we need that - most
enum typedef just use CamelCase identifiers here.
